ABC, CBS, NBC, FOX Won’t Air Obama’s Prime Time Address On Executive Amnesty… http://weaselzippers.us/205829-abc-cbs-nbc-fox-wont-air-obamas-prime-time-address-on-executive-amnesty/ Three major networks will not air President Obama’s prime-time address Thursday outlining his executive actions on immigration. Officials with ABC, CBS and Fox confirmed to The Hill that Obama’s 8 p.m. speech from the White House will not be carried on their networks. CNN reported that NBC would not be carrying the address either. Draggingtree Posted November 21, 2014 Author Share Posted November 21, 2014 Thursday, November 20, 2014 Texas Attorney General Greg Abbott Pledges Court Challenge to President Obama's Immigration PlanAUSTIN - Attorney General Greg Abbott pledged quick action regarding President Barack Obama's announcement on immigration. Attorney General Abbott released the following statement: “President Obama has circumvented Congress and deliberately bypassed the will of the American people, eroding the very foundation of our nation’s Constitution and bestowing a legacy of lawlessness. Texans have witnessed firsthand the costs and consequences caused by President Obama’s dictatorial immigration policy and now we must work together toward a solution in fixing our broken immigration system. Following tonight’s pronouncement, I am prepared to immediately challenge President Obama in court, securing our state's sovereignty and guaranteeing the rule of law as it was intended under the Constitution." https://www.texasattorneygeneral.gov/oagNews/release.php?id=4894 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
